Treisman's Experiments
Groundbreaking psychological experiments conducted by Anne Treisman that explored the nature of attention, particularly through the feature integration theory.
Feature Integration
Feature integration theory is a psychological theory concerning how an individual combines visual features to perceive objects as unified wholes.
Sensory Neglect
A condition often resulting from brain damage where an individual ignores stimuli on one side of their body or the space around them.
